UPSC Prelims 2019 Question:

Which Article of the Constitution of India safeguards one’s right to marry the person of one’s choice?

  1. 1. Article 19
  2. 2. Article 21
  3. 3. Article 25
  4. 4. Article 29

Answer (Detailed Solution Below)

Option 2: Article 21

Detailed Solution

Explanation:

  • Protection of life and personal liberty is a Fundamental Right under Article 21 of the Constitution which states that “No person shall be deprived of his life or personal liberty except according to procedure established by law.

  • The Supreme Court held in the Shafin Jahan v. Ashokan K.M. (2018) case that right to marry a person of one’s choice is integral to Article 21 (Right to life and personal liberty) of the Constitution. The choice of a partner whether within or outside marriage lies within the exclusive domain of everyone. Intimacies of marriage lie within a core zone of privacy, which is inviolable.

  • The Supreme Court held in T. M. Sharif v. Abdulla K. B. (2017) case that a girl who is not a minor can exercise her fundamental rights under Article 21 of the Constitution of India to choose her partner. Even the court does not have the authority to resist.

Therefore, option (2) is the correct answer.
